Abstract

This Regulation, issued by the Ministry of Regional Municipalities and Water Resources, consists of 15 articles and gives health rules and conditions for dairy products factories. It provides for: a necessary municipal license; location and details for interior decor; equipment complying with the Omani standards. The Factory shall be divided in sections: (i) packages and raw material store; (ii) dairy and its products processing division; (iii) packing division; (iv) processed dairy and products division; (v) laboratory division; and (vi) workers changing-room. The specifications of the processing division are divided in: pasteurized milk, pasteurized cream, sterilized milk, concentrated and condensed milk, yogurt and laban, and cheese.
